The B.A./M.A. nonsense. A backtalk The polemic against the university reform begins at its claim of absoluteness and the derivation of a ”diploma prohibition” of the Bologna process. The educational politics is being assumed to have introduced the bachelor and master for financial reasons. The author captures 15 theses on the damage, which the university reform brings. Among others: 1. B.A. and M.A. are extending the time of study. 2. The B.A. destroys university places. 3. The B.A. does not qualify for an occupation. 4. The taking over of school like methods prevents the formation of key competences. 5. The mobility within Germany is made impossible. The contribution is rounded-off by a look towards America.
